Here's When You Can Get A Free Measles Vaccination In Westchester

The Westchester County Department of Health is providing free Measles vaccinations in White Plains.

The vaccines will be given on two separate dates: Tuesday, April 30 and Tuesday, May 14 between 10 a.m. and 6 p.m. at the WCDH White Plains District Office (134 Court Street).

Preregistration is recommended but not required. The vaccines will be offered for all Westchester residents at least one year of age.
